unsplash.com AHnhdjyTNGM, (28-07-2020)
Homesdale Motor Traders
Old Homesdale Road
Bromley Car Repairs
1A Napier Road
Double Dee Autos
27 Hayes Lane
Bromley Car Care Centre
5 Sherman Road